Huawei Mate 30 Pro 5G is better than the Huawei nova 9 Pro, having a 90.5 score against 79.3. Huawei Mate 30 Pro 5G is an older, somewhat thicker and just a little bit heavier phone than the Huawei nova 9 Pro. The Huawei Mate 30 Pro 5G works with Android 10 OS, while Huawei nova 9 Pro comes with HarmonyOS 2 OS.
The Huawei Mate 30 Pro 5G features a little faster processor than Huawei nova 9 Pro. Both have the same RAM memory amount and 8 processing cores. The Huawei nova 9 Pro counts with a little sharper display than Huawei Mate 30 Pro 5G, because it has a bit bigger display, a bit better pixels density and a bit higher 1236 x 2676px resolution.
Huawei Mate 30 Pro 5G counts with a much better storage to install games and applications than Huawei nova 9 Pro, because it has 256 GB internal memory capacity. The Huawei Mate 30 Pro 5G counts with just a bit better battery lifetime than Huawei nova 9 Pro, because it has a 4500mAh battery capacity instead of 4000mAh.
The Huawei Mate 30 Pro 5G captures a lot better pictures and videos than Huawei nova 9 Pro, because although it has a less MP camera in the back and a lower video resolution, it also counts with a larger diafragm aperture to capture better low light captures.
